In WinOLS 4.7, the script execution engine has been optimized. These scripts allow a tuner to apply a "Stage 1" remap automatically. The script reads the file, locates the necessary maps (Torque, Boost, Rail Pressure, Duration, Turbo), and applies mathematical transformations to increase power—usually by 15-30%. While purists prefer manual tuning, scripts are essential for high-volume workshops. The 4.7 update ensures that these scripts run faster and are less prone to crashing if a file has a slightly unusual structure.

WinOLS automatically tracks every modification. By using the built-in "Difference" feature, you can press your arrow keys to cycle instantly between your modified file (Mod) and the factory baseline (Ori). stands as one of the most powerful and heavily discussed iterations of EVC Electronic's industry-standard Engine Control Unit (ECU) chip tuning software. Designed specifically to modify the memory contents of engine management systems, it bridges the gap between raw hexadecimal data and actionable engine parameters like ignition timing, boost pressure, and fuel injection mapping.
